About Xihui Lin
Xihui Lin is a scholar working on Pulmonary and Respiratory Medicine, Computer Vision and Pattern Recognition, Oncology, Pathology and Forensic Medicine and Health Informatics, having authored 6 papers that have together received 211 indexed citations. Recurring topics across this work include Face and Expression Recognition (2 papers), Cancer Immunotherapy and Biomarkers (2 papers), Occupational and environmental lung diseases (2 papers), Colorectal Cancer Treatments and Studies (1 paper), Cancer Genomics and Diagnostics (1 paper), Genetic factors in colorectal cancer (1 paper), Medical Imaging and Pathology Studies (1 paper) and Lung Cancer Treatments and Mutations (1 paper). The work is most often cited by research in Oncology (100 citations), Pulmonary and Respiratory Medicine (109 citations), Computational Mathematics (1 citation), Immunology (32 citations) and Biotechnology (11 citations). Xihui Lin has collaborated with scholars based in Canada, Australia and United States. Frequent co-authors include Paul C. Boutros, Carmel Murone, Simon Knight, Thomas John, Marzena Walkiewicz, Malaka Ameratunga, Paul Mitchell, Siddhartha Deb, Adriana Salcedo and Bibhusal Thapa. Their work appears in journals such as Journal of Clinical Oncology, Journal of Thoracic Oncology, PLoS ONE and BMC Bioinformatics.
